Air Conditioning Repair

Cooling systems tend to reveal problems gradually. You may first notice that the home feels a bit warmer than normal even though the temperature setting remains the same. The system keeps running, but the cooling never quite catches up with the heat outside. Sometimes, the unit may begin making unusual noises or turning off suddenly during the peak heat hours. Air conditioning systems include different sections where problems may arise like the external condenser unit, the internal evaporator coil, wiring and electrical components, refrigerant circulation, and air moving through the duct system. With Harold HVAC Services in Venersborg, Washington, our team examine each of these sections carefully during a repair visit. By analyzing how the system removes heat from the house, they can determine where the cooling process is being interrupted. After the issue is corrected, the unit can go back to normal operation of steadily cooling the home without running longer than necessary.

HVAC System Installation

Every heating and cooling system reaches a stage where continued repairs no longer make sense. The equipment may still function, but issues start happening more often and efficiency begins to decline. Upgrading the unit provides a chance to get a system tailored to their homes needs. Before installing a new unit, Harold HVAC Services in Venersborg, Washington evaluates the layout of the home. Square footage, insulation levels, air circulation, and the design of the ductwork all influence how a heating and cooling system should be selected. Picking equipment that matches these factors prevents the system from overworking itself or cycling too frequently. Once installation begins, each part of the new system is carefully set up so that the unit functions properly within the homes structure.

Routine HVAC Maintenance

Heating and cooling units operate through long seasons of heavy use. In the summer months, the air conditioner may run for hours at a time. During winter, the furnace cycles repeatedly to maintain warmth. Without occasional maintenance, dirt and usage begin to impact performance of these systems. Scheduled service checks enable professionals to assess the unit before problems appear. Air filters are inspected, moving components are inspected, and airflow conditions are reviewed. Maintenance appointments often reveal small issues like loose connections or early signs of wear that can be resolved before turning into costly repairs. Ductwork Inspection and Repair

The duct system moves conditioned air throughout the building, yet it often remains hidden behind walls, ceilings, or basement structures. Because it is out of sight, problems can form without being detected right away. Small leaks along the ducts may allow cooled or heated air to escape before reaching the targeted spaces. Dust buildup or small obstructions can also reduce airflow. When Harold HVAC Services in Venersborg, Washington assesses air ducts, the goal is to determine airflow patterns. Points where air flow drops or leaks are repaired so the system can distribute air evenly again. Improved airflow often improves overall system performance.
